About Kishwaukee College

Kishwaukee College: A community cornerstone evolving with pioneering spirit and modern facilities.

Kishwaukee College stands as a vibrant educational hub, deeply committed to serving the evolving needs of its community since its founding in 1968. The college has consistently demonstrated a forward-thinking approach, expanding its offerings and facilities to provide relevant, high-quality education and training. It's a place where adaptability meets aspiration, fostering growth for every student who walks through its doors.

The campus itself carries a unique historical significance, hosting a dedicated marker for the first seedling mile of the iconic cross-country Lincoln Highway, constructed in 1914. From its early days under Dr. W. Lamar Fly, its first president, Kishwaukee College has steadily grown, adding diverse facilities such as sports complexes, a greenhouse, and an Early Childhood Education Center. This continuous development underscores its dedication to providing a comprehensive and modern learning environment.

Students at Kishwaukee College benefit from a learning landscape that includes robust science and health technologies, practical training in areas like therapeutic massage, and a commitment to enhanced student life. In 2011, community voters approved a significant referendum to update current facilities, construct a new student center, and expand parking, ensuring the college remains at the forefront of educational infrastructure. This commitment to improvement, coupled with the milestone appointment of Dr. Laurie Borowicz as its first female president in 2015, reflects Kishwaukee College's ongoing journey of innovation and empowerment.

Key Highlights

  • Established in 1968, demonstrating a legacy of continuous adaptation and growth to meet community needs.
  • Home to a historical marker for the first seedling mile of the 1914 cross-country Lincoln Highway.
  • Major campus expansion and a new student center approved by voters in a 2011 referendum.
  • Features a diverse array of facilities, including sports complexes, a greenhouse, an Early Childhood Education Center, and state-of-the-art science and health technologies.
  • Appointed Dr. Laurie Borowicz as its fifth president and first female president in 2015, beginning her term in 2016.

Timeline

1914
First seedling mile of the cross-country Lincoln Highway constructed (site now on campus).
1968
Kishwaukee College founded; Dr. W. Lamar Fly selected as first president.
2011
Voters approved a referendum for campus expansion, facility updates, and a new student center.
2015
Dr. Laurie Borowicz named as the fifth president and the first female president in Kishwaukee College's history.
2016
Dr. Laurie Borowicz began her term as president.
